MLA’s fund to procure three advanced ambulances for Sopore health centres

 

Srinagar, Feb 10 : The Baramulla district administration on Tuesday approved the procurement of three advanced life-support ambulances for health centres in Sopore assembly constituency, officials said.
The approval was granted by the District Development Commissioner, Baramulla, for the purchase of three Mahindra Bolero Neo Plus ambulances at a cost of Rs 46.77 lakh.
The vehicles will be funded through the Constituency Development Fund (CDF) of MLA Irshad Rasool Kar.
According to the order, the ambulances will be deployed at the Sub District Hospital in Sopore and the New Type Primary Health Centres in Tarzoo and Duroo. The Chief Medical Officer of Baramulla has been designated as the executing agency, with procurement to be carried out as per General Financial Rules, 2017.
The order also mandates that the funds be used solely for the specified purpose, with a physical verification of the vehicles required before payment release, officials said.
MLA Irshad Rasool Kar said the move aims to strengthen emergency medical services in the region. “With this new procurement, a total of six ambulances are being added this year. The same number will be added in the next financial year if required. Better healthcare infrastructure is a top priority,”(Agencies).
